How much do shopify store manager remote j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for shopify store manager remote in Dallas, TX is $53,517.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$41,100.00 and $63,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

The main difference is that a Shopify Store Manager Remote primarily oversees store operations, inventory, and customer service, while a Shopify E-commerce Specialist focuses on marketing, sales strategies, and driving traffic. Both roles require Shopify platform knowledge but serve different functions within e-commerce businesses.

What does a Shopify store manager do?

A remote Shopify Store Manager is responsible for overseeing the daily operations and performance of an online store built on the Shopify platform, all while working from a remote location. Their duties typically include managing product listings, handling customer inquiries, monitoring sales and inventory, implementing marketing and promotional strategies, and ensuring the store runs smoothly. They also analyze store metrics to optimize sales and improve the customer experience. Effective communication with team members, suppliers, and customers is crucial for success in this role.

How does a Shopify store manager working remotely typically collaborate with marketing and customer support teams?

As a remote Shopify Store Manager, regular collaboration with marketing and customer support teams is essential to ensure smooth store operations and customer satisfaction. This is often achieved through daily stand-up meetings via video calls, shared project management tools, and communication platforms like Slack or Microsoft Teams. The manager coordinates promotional campaigns with the marketing team, reviews customer feedback with support staff, and uses centralized data dashboards to align goals. Strong communication skills and proactive planning help overcome the challenges of remote teamwork and keep all departments aligned.

SR Real Estate Market Manager

This is a Remote position that does require Travel.

About Sally Beauty Holdings, Inc.

At SBH, our purpose is to inspire a more colorful, confident, and welcoming world. We are the leader in professional hair color, selling and distributing professional beauty supplies across 11 countries through our Sally Beauty and Beauty Systems Group businesses. Sally Beauty offers products for hair color, hair care, nails, and skin care to retail customers looking for salon-quality products at a value price. Beauty Systems Group, branded as Cosmo Prof or Armstrong McCall stores, along with its direct sales consultants, sell professionally branded products intended for use and resale by salons to retail consumers.

About the role

This position is primarily responsible for the execution of the company’s real estate strategies in assigned business region, working directly with our broker network to identify, negotiate, and execute leases for new stores, relocations, and expansions. This position must leverage a large quantity of data and analytics to develop sound strategies, working with both internal and external resources to align on market recommendations. This position must carefully coordinate lease renewal terms to align with lease expirations on relocating stores to limit risk of operations and minimize overlapping lease terms. The position can initially expect to produce 25-30 real estate transactions annually, depending on available capital and business conditions, eventually ramping up to 40-50 deals per year. Provide leadership, mentoring and training to team members, being the subject matter expert in real estate transactions and strategic market development strategies. The position will play a significant role in the expansion of our new store concepts, developing market entry strategies that secure high profile, high traffic locations as we expand the brands. Provide support to the asset management team on renewals with market data and occasionally negotiate lease renewals when needed.

Responsibilities

20% Partner with the Market Planning Analyst and Analytics partners to develop strategic plans for all major markets in assigned region for Sally, BSG, and Happy Beauty Co. targeting store closures, relocations, and identify top quartile opportunities for new stores.

20% Work directly with in-market real estate brokers to execute on our strategic plans with a focus on stores with higher average store sales and profitability potential. Tour markets with brokers and business partners to validate strategies while meeting directly with landlords to advance negotiations and secure locations.

10% Utilize Analytics and Market Planning platform to run scenarios in markets to validate strategic plans, utilizing sales forecasts for new stores and relocation targets.

30% Actively negotiate letters of intent with landlords on new stores and relocations, running proformas to validate the highest and best use of corporate capital, securing tenant improvement allowances and other incentives, and secure downside protections.

10% Present all new stores, relocations, and proposed store closings to the Real Estate Committees for approval, communicating the strategy being pursued and all relevant aspects of the deal terms negotiated.

10% Coordinate with the Asset Management Transaction Team and Project Management Team to manage lease renewal terms to align with targeted opening dates for relocations, minimizing overlap and risk to operations
